Choosing a simulator depends less on a single best label than on hardware, operating system and the kind of flying you want to do. This hub compares options for Mac and Windows, free and paid simulators, and software suited to low-end PCs, while separating graphical detail from flight-model realism and systems depth.
Head-to-head guides examine differences such as X-Plane 12 versus Microsoft Flight Simulator 2024, including performance, scenery, weather, aircraft quality, add-on support and controller setup.
